‘NOYES FLUDDE’ REHEARSALS 2013.

Matthew Rose once again commissioned me, this time to draw a production of Benjamin Britten’s children’s opera at the Blackheath Halls. Working in the dark with a tiny torch on a production full of movement and in the round was a first!

‘WINTERREISE’ RECORDING 2012.

Drawings commissioned by Matthew Rose during his recording with Gary Matthewman of Franz Schubert’s song cycle ‘Winterreise’ at the Britten Studio, Snape in January 2012. The recording has just come out, was reviewed by Richard Wigmore, and chosen by the editor of Gramophone as CD of the month April 2013
